Tomko RL, Gex KS, Davis CN, Schick MR, Kirkland AE, Squeglia LM, Flanagan JC, Gray KM, McRae-Clark AL. Sex and Gender Differences in Simultaneous Alcohol and Cannabis Use: a Narrative Review. CURRENT ADDICTION REPORTS 2023; 10:628-637. [PMID: 38264339 PMCID: PMC10803059 DOI: 10.1007/s40429-023-00513-3]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 07/28/2023] [Indexed: 01/25/2024]
Abstract
Purpose of Review The aim is to review recent literature on sex and gender differences in patterns of use, motives, pharmacological effects, and consequences of simultaneous alcohol and cannabis use (SAC). Recent Findings Men engage in SAC more frequently than women. Women may have more substance-specific motives for use, while men tend to consistently endorse social/enhancement motives for both alcohol and cannabis. Regarding pharmacological effects, women experience the same subjective effects as men do at lower levels of use, with some evidence that women modulate cannabis use during simultaneous use episodes to avoid greater subjective intoxication. Finally, women appear more vulnerable to experiencing a range of positive and negative consequences from SAC relative to men. Summary Research has identified several important sex/gender differences in SAC and its correlates and consequences. However, research has primarily focused on white and cisgender populations, with a need for more research among racial/ethnic and gender minorities.

Larson ER, Moussa-Tooks AB, Tullar RL, Bolbecker AR, O'Donnell BF, Hetrick WP, Wisner KM. Sex differences in neuroendocrine, sympathetic nervous system, and affect responses to acute stress in cannabis users. Psychopharmacology (Berl) 2023; 240:1805-1821. [PMID: 37367968 DOI: 10.1007/s00213-023-06400-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 02/25/2023] [Accepted: 06/03/2023] [Indexed: 06/28/2023]
Abstract
RATIONALE Cannabis is the most widely used illicit substance in the USA and is often reportedly used for stress reduction. Indeed, cannabinoids modulate signaling of the hypothalamic-pituitary-adrenal axis and sympathetic nervous system. However, the role of biological sex in this interaction between cannabis use and stress is poorly understood, despite sex differences in neurobiological stress responsivity, endocannabinoid signaling, and clinical correlates of cannabis use. OBJECTIVE The study aims to examine the role of biological sex in multisystem stress responsivity in cannabis users. METHODS Frequent cannabis users (> 3 times/week, n = 48, 52% male) and non-users (n = 41, 49% male) participated in an acute psychosocial stress paradigm. Saliva was collected at eight timepoints and analyzed for hypothalamic-pituitary-adrenal (cortisol) and sympathetic (alpha-amylase) indices of stress responsivity, and basal estradiol. Subjective ratings of negative affect, including distress, were collected at three timepoints. RESULTS Cannabis users showed blunted pre-to-post-stress cortisol reactivity. Female cannabis users demonstrated greater blunted cortisol reactivity than their male counterparts. Sex moderated the effect of cannabis use on alpha-amylase responsivity over time, wherein female cannabis users showed flattened alpha-amylase responses across the stressor compared to male cannabis users and both non-user groups. Qualitatively, female cannabis users demonstrated the greatest pre-to-post-stress change in subjective distress. Differences in stress responding were not explained by estradiol or distress intolerance. CONCLUSIONS Biological sex impacts multisystem stress responding in cannabis users. Paradoxically, female cannabis users showed the least physiological, but greatest subjective, responses to the stressor. Further research into sex differences in the effects of cannabis use is warranted to better understand mechanisms and clinical implications.

Dora J, Smith MR, Seldin K, Schultz ME, Kuczynski AM, Moss DJ, Carpenter RW, King KM. Exploring associations between affect and marijuana use in everyday life via specification curve analysis. JOURNAL OF PSYCHOPATHOLOGY AND CLINICAL SCIENCE 2023; 132:461-474. [PMID: 37036695 PMCID: PMC10164094 DOI: 10.1037/abn0000825]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 04/11/2023]
Abstract
Although frequently hypothesized, the evidence for associations between affect and marijuana use in everyday life remains ambiguous. Inconsistent findings across existing work may be due, in part, to differences in study design and analytic decisions, such as study inclusion criteria, the operationalization of affect, or the timing of affect assessment. We used specification curves to assess the robustness of the evidence for affect predicting same-day marijuana use and marijuana use predicting next-day affect across several hundred models that varied in terms of decisions that reflect those typical in this literature (e.g., whether to average affect prior to marijuana use or select the affect report closest in time to marijuana use). We fitted these curves to data from two ecological momentary assessment studies of regular marijuana and/or alcohol using college students (N = 287). Results provided robust evidence that marijuana use was slightly less likely following experiences of negative affect and slightly more likely following positive affect. Specification curves suggested that differences in previous findings are most likely a function of the specific emotion items used to represent affect rather than differences in inclusion criteria, the temporal assessment and modeling of affect, or the covariates added to the model. There was little evidence for an association between marijuana use and next-day affect. Overall, our findings provide evidence against the predictions made by affect reinforcement models in college students and suggest that future research should model the associations of marijuana use with discrete emotional states rather than general negative and positive affect. Waddell JT, King SE, Okey SA, Meier MH, Metrik J, Corbin WR. The anticipated effects of simultaneous alcohol and cannabis use: Initial development and preliminary validation. Psychol Assess 2022; 34:811-826. [PMID: 35549368 PMCID: PMC10029147 DOI: 10.1037/pas0001147]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/08/2022]
Abstract
Social learning theories suggest that outcome expectancies are strong determinants of behavior, and studies find that alcohol and cannabis expectancies are associated with negative substance use outcomes. However, there are no measures to date that assess expectancies for simultaneous alcohol and cannabis use (SAM), often referred to as SAM, despite strong links with negative consequences and rising time trends. The present study sought to provide initial validation of test scores for the Anticipated Effects of Simultaneous Alcohol and Cannabis Use Scale (AE-SAM), using a sample of past month college student simultaneous users (N = 434). Exploratory factor analysis and confirmatory factor analysis conducted in random half samples suggested five expectancy factors, representing high arousal positive, high arousal negative (alcohol driven), high arousal negative (cannabis driven), low arousal positive, and low arousal negative expectancies. The factor structure was invariant across sex, race/ethnicity, and simultaneous use frequency, and demonstrated convergent and discriminant validity with other alcohol/cannabis expectancy measures. AE-SAM high arousal positive expectancies were associated with simultaneous use frequency and heavier drinking/cannabis use, AE-SAM high arousal negative (cannabis driven) expectancies were associated with less frequent simultaneous use and more negative alcohol consequences, and AE-SAM low arousal negative expectancies were associated with less cannabis use. Effects of AE-SAM high arousal positive and high arousal negative (cannabis driven) expectancies remained, above and beyond other expectancy measures, suggesting that AE-SAM expectancies provide additional information beyond single substance expectancies. The results demonstrate the feasibility and utility of assessing simultaneous use expectancies, and lay groundwork for future research on simultaneous use expectancies in relation to alcohol and cannabis couse outcomes. Lee CM, Calhoun BH, Abdallah DA, Blayney JA, Schultz NR, Brunner M, Patrick ME. Simultaneous Alcohol and Marijuana Use Among Young Adults: A Scoping Review of Prevalence, Patterns, Psychosocial Correlates, and Consequences. Alcohol Res 2022; 42:08. Abstract
BACKGROUND Alcohol and marijuana are commonly used by young adults, and use of both substances, particularly at the same time, is prevalent among this population. Understanding the prevalence, patterns, correlates, and consequences of simultaneous alcohol and marijuana (SAM) use is important to inform interventions. However, this literature is complicated by myriad terms used to describe SAM use, including use with overlapping effects and same-day co-use. OBJECTIVES This scoping review identifies and describes the peer-reviewed literature focused on SAM use by young adults and distinguishes simultaneous use from same-day co-use of alcohol and marijuana. This review also provides a narrative summary of the prevalence of SAM use, patterns of SAM and other substance use, psychosocial correlates, and consequences of SAM use. ELIGIBILITY CRITERIA This review is limited to papers written in English and published in peer-reviewed journals between January 2000 and August 2021. It includes papers assessing simultaneous use or same-day co-use of alcohol and marijuana among young adults ages 18 to 30. Review papers, qualitative interviews, experimental lab studies, policy work, toxicology or medical reports, and papers focused on neurological outcomes are excluded. SOURCES OF EVIDENCE PubMed, PsycINFO, and Web of Science databases were searched. Databases were selected and the search strategy developed in consultation with an information specialist. CHARTING METHODS A data charting form was utilized to specify which information would be extracted from included papers. Eight categories of data were extracted: (1) research questions and hypotheses; (2) sample characteristics; (3) study procedures; (4) definition of SAM use; (5) prevalence of SAM use; (6) patterns of SAM and other substance use; (7) psychosocial correlates of SAM use; and (8) consequences of SAM use. RESULTS A total of 1,282 papers were identified through initial search terms. Through double-blind title/abstract screening and full-text review, the review was narrowed to 74 papers that met review inclusion criteria. Review of these papers demonstrated that SAM use was prevalent among young adults, particularly among those who reported heavier quantities and more frequent use of alcohol and marijuana. Enhancement-related motives for use were consistently positively associated with SAM use. SAM use was associated with greater perceived positive and negative consequences of alcohol and/or marijuana use. Inconsistencies in prevalence, patterns, correlates, and consequences were found between studies, which may be due to large variations in measurement of SAM use, populations studied, methodological design (e.g., cross-sectional vs. intensive longitudinal), and the covariates included in models. CONCLUSIONS The literature on simultaneous use and same-day co-use of alcohol and marijuana has expanded rapidly. Of the 74 included papers (61 on SAM use; 13 on same-day co-use), 60 papers (47 on SAM use; 13 on same-day co-use) were published within the last 5 years. Future research focusing on the ways in which SAM use confers acute risk, above and beyond the risks associated with separate consumption of alcohol and marijuana, is needed for understanding potential targets for intervention.
